The Regulatory Framework in ItalyIn Italy, weight loss products are strictly managed to protect consumers from hazardous compounds, misleading claims, and uncontrolled compounds. Oversight is mostly managed by two significant entities:
- The Italian Ministry of Health (Ministero della Salute): Responsible for authorizing and managing food supplements, natural products, and OTC solutions.
- The Italian Medicines Agency (Agenzia Italiana del Farmaco - AIFA): Responsible for the permission, rates, and tracking of prescription pharmaceutical drugs.

Classification 1: Prescription Weight Loss Medications in ItalyPrescription medications are typically booked for individuals with a high Body Mass Index (BMI)-- normally BMI ₤ ge ₤ 30, or ₤ ge ₤ 27 with weight-related comorbidities like type 2 diabetes or high blood pressure. These should be recommended by a licensed doctor, typically an endocrinologist or a professional Pillole Dimagranti Senza Prescrizione Medica In Italia bariatric medicine.
Generic NameBrand name ExampleHow It WorksLegal Status in ItalyOrlistatXenical, AlliPrevents dietary fat absorption in the gut.Legal (Available by prescription; lower-dose Alli is OTC).LiraglutideSaxendaMimics the GLP-1 hormonal agent to reduce hunger and boost satiety.Legal (Prescription just, usually for obesity management).SemaglutideWegovyA powerful weekly GLP-1 receptor agonist for weight-loss.Legal (Recently authorized and offered through prescription).Naltrexone/ BupropionMysimbaTargets areas of the brain associated with hunger regulation and benefit.Legal (Prescription just).Keep in mind: Access to these medications typically requires examination by an Italian doctor, and they might not always be completely compensated by the National Health Service (Servizio Sanitario Nazionale - SSN) for cosmetic weight loss.
Classification 2: Legal Over-the-Counter (OTC) Weight Loss SupplementsFor those who do not get approved for prescription medication, the Italian market offers a variety of legal OTC supplements. These are typically controlled as food supplements (Acquistare Integratori In Italia alimentari) rather than medicines. While they do not need a physician's prescription, they must still be registered with the Ministry of Health.
Typical types of legal OTC weight reduction help include:
- Glucomannan: A natural, water-soluble dietary fiber obtained from the konjac root. It expands in the stomach, promoting a feeling of fullness.
- Chitosan: Derived from shellfish shells, it is marketed as a "fat binder," though clinical evidence supporting its efficacy is combined.
- Green Tea Extract (EGCG) and Caffeine: Popular thermogenic components that might somewhat boost metabolic process and fat oxidation.
- CLA (Conjugated Linoleic Acid): A fatty acid frequently used to support lean body mass retention throughout dieting.

The rise of e-commerce has made it precariously easy to acquire illegal or counterfeit weight loss pills from global websites. Buying outside of licensed Italian pharmacies or qualified online suppliers (parafarmacie) postures substantial health risks:
- Contamination: Unregulated pills often contain undeclared pharmaceutical components, heavy metals, or banned substances.
- Extreme Side Effects: Banned stimulants can cause elevated heart rates, hypertension, anxiety, stroke, or liver damage.
- Legal Consequences: Importing prescription-only medications or prohibited compounds without a valid prescription can result in customs seizure and legal penalties.
